Frequently Asked Questions about Studio River West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in River West with Studio?

Currently the most affordable Studio in River West is at Elm 551 at Parkside listed at $1,313.

How much is the average rent for a Studio River West Apartment?

The average rent for a Studio Apartment in River West is $2,785.

What is the largest available Studio River West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in River West is a 1,500 square feet unit starting from $3,000 at 1221 N. LaSalle Lofts.

What is the average size for River West Studio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Studio rental in River West is currently 528 sq ft.
